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Kilburn, Greater London, England and Knightsbridge, Greater London, England?

You can take a subway from West Hampstead station to Knightsbridge station via Green Park station and Green Park Station in around 16 min. Alternatively, London Buses operates a bus from West End Lane Frognal to Dorchester Hotel every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£2–4 and the journey takes 35 min. FlixBus also services this route 4 times a day.
